What's The Definition Of Out of shape?
out of shape
in bad physical condition not in good physical condition phrase: If something is out of shape, it is no longer in its proper or original shape, for example because it has been damaged or wrongly handled. phrase: If you are out of shape, you are unhealthy and unable to do a lot of physical activity without getting tired. |
